Output 2659f07b233e75db96902152005d2087612574dbcbe3e6596bdc69c55d54bde4:7

value
87860309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53953a0242600b35a202eb7c1727add1f28b553a OP_EQUAL
address
MFX75oEC8vmz8WWB94akExxEW1prANL5Hb
transaction
2659f07b233e75db96902152005d2087612574dbcbe3e6596bdc69c55d54bde4
spent
true